Transaction 32e5cf8e73a18da2a595584ec77a38655fda45912cb1a2d8d28a54439719e5ee

1 Input
2 Outputs
  • 32e5cf8e73a18da2a595584ec77a38655fda45912cb1a2d8d28a54439719e5ee:0
  • value  4095196
    address  13RwiXPFdJAAaUguoipRoxfXRSjih21fme
  • 32e5cf8e73a18da2a595584ec77a38655fda45912cb1a2d8d28a54439719e5ee:1
  • value  121850243
    address  1KNwdL5BN3BGzFFemTqcE2hHo8ZodNawF9